What Does It Mean to Dream About a Wolf with Its Nose Pointing Up?
Dreaming of a wolf with its nose pointing up can evoke a range of emotions and interpretations, often connected to themes of instinct, intuition, and social dynamics. Wolves are powerful symbols in various cultures, often representing loyalty, guardianship, and the wild aspects of our nature. When you see a wolf with its nose raised, it may indicate an alertness or a heightened perception of your surroundings. This could reflect your own awareness of situations in your life that require your attention or a call to trust your instincts.
As Sigmund Freud suggested in his works, dreams often reveal hidden desires or unresolved tensions. In this case, the raised nose of the wolf could symbolize a yearning for freedom or a desire to assert oneself in a social context. Alternatively, Carl Jung might interpret this as a reflection of your inner animalistic instincts, guiding you towards authenticity and self-discovery.

Interpretation Based on Historical and Psychological Sources
- Modern Dream Meaning: According to dream analyst Tony Crisp, dreaming of a wolf can represent a part of yourself that is powerful and untamed, urging you to embrace your instincts and intuition.
- Ancient, Cultural and Religious Views: In Native American traditions, wolves are seen as teachers or pathfinders, guiding individuals through their life journeys. The raised nose may signify a call to listen to one’s inner voice.
- Freudian and Jungian Perspectives: Freud might argue that the wolf represents repressed desires or fears, while Jung would likely view the wolf as a symbol of the unconscious mind, inviting you to integrate these instincts into your everyday life.
